Do I have to talk to the other driver’s insurance company?
Updated June 21, 2024
No, you do not have to talk to the other driver’s insurance company, you should never talk to the other driver’s insurance company. All they’re going to want to do is to get information to figure out how to denigrate or deny your claim.

Some of the signs of a traumatic brain injury are unconsciousness, headache, vomiting, dizziness, drowsiness, slurred speech patterns, and memory loss, according to the Mayo Clinic.
